The Democratic Republic of Congo purchased ships for 15 million USD that are deemed unsuitable for Congolese waters. Minister of Fisheries Jean-Pierre Tshimanga Buana revealed that the tender did not account for local realities, preferring trawlers while seines were ordered. The ministry clarified that constraints such as the lack of a cold chain and the characteristics of the maritime coast were not adequately considered.
